Louis Vuitton celebrates 100 years of Art Deco: an immersive dive into the heart of style at LV dream

From September 26, 2025, Maison Louis Vuitton launches Louis Vuitton Art Deco, a free, immersive exhibition at LV Dream, in the heart of Paris.

The year 2025 celebrates the centenary of the 1925Exposition Internationale des Arts Décoratifs et Industriels Modernes, a founding moment for the Art Deco style. Louis Vuitton, already present at this exhibition, celebrates this page of history with an exhibition that retraces a century of design, elegance and shared creativity.

A return to the roots of an assertive aesthetic

As early as 1925, the Maison Louis Vuitton was an exhibitor at the Exposition des Arts Décoratifs, a historic commitment that marks its attachment to the movement from its very beginnings. Gaston-Louis Vuitton, grandson of the founder, collaborated with Art Deco artists such as Gaston Le Bourgeois, Pierre-Émile Legrain and Camille Cless-Brothier, giving the Vuitton style a major visual and decorative force.

Louis Vuitton Art Deco presents over 300 heritage pieces. Trunks, bags, clothes, rare objects and archives are displayed in eight immersive themed rooms, taking visitors on a journey through time and the imaginary world of Art Deco style. Geometric codes, precious or surprising materials, stylized shapes, a palette of dazzling colors, angular or curved lines, depending on the piece.

The thematic tour: eight stages in a century of style

Here are some of the themed rooms you won’t want to miss:

  • Heritage familial & Asnières: the origin, the workshops, the house, the original inspirations
  • 1925: Louis Vuitton’s consecration: reconstruction of the historic stand, photographs, diorama, authentic Art Deco atmosphere
  • Art Deco Manifesto: travel trunks, small leather goods, pieces that express the technical mastery of leather, canvas and geometric motifs.
  • Colors, Shapes, Materials: a space dedicated to visual experimentation, the combination of textures and the richness of precious materials.
  • Beauty in Travel: its travel archives, contemporary pieces created by modern designers, recalling the link between Louis Vuitton, travel and the adventure of luxury.
